Comprehending the B1 Exam
Before diving into particular areas, it's essential to keep in mind that there are multiple exams that correspond to the B1 level. These exams include, however are not restricted to:
Cambridge English: Preliminary (PET).
Trinity College London's GESE Grade 5 (frequently used for UK visa purposes).
IELTS (a score of 4.0-- 5.0 typically corresponds to B1 level).
TOEFL iBT (a rating of 42-- 71 lines up with the B1 level).
Various tests accommodate specific requirements, so make certain to confirm the requirements of the organization or organization you're applying to before choosing an exam company.

Online Options.
As the demand for flexibility has actually increased, some test suppliers now offer the choice to take the B1 exam online. For circumstances, specific variations of the TOEFL iBT and IELTS Indicator enable candidates to finish the exam from the convenience of their homes, supplied they meet the technical requirements. However, for legal and migration purposes (such as UK visa applications), just exams taken at authorized in-person test centers are accepted.

Unique Testing Locations for UK Visas and Immigration (UKVI).
For individuals taking the B1 exam as a requirement for a UK visa or citizenship application, the UK Home Office requires candidates to take the test at an authorized SELT center. Trinity College London and IELTS SELT Consortium are the main providers for UKVI exams. You can find these approved centers in major cities like London, Birmingham, Manchester, Glasgow, and Cardiff, as well as internationally. Make certain to pick the correct test format designated for UKVI purposes when booking.
